Hosting Management #1 - Hosting Control Panel, Subdomain, SSL
Tugas Siswa - Web Hosting Management
- Mata Pelajaran : Pemrograman Web
- Kelas : 11 PPLG
- Hari/ Tgl. : Rabu, 30 April 2025
- Jam ke : 5-7
- Deskripsi Tugas :
- Login ke akun hosting
- Mengupload halaman web statis html
- Menampilkan hasil / tampilan web statis
- Membuat subdomain cara-1
- Mengkonfigurasi SSL
Menyiapkan file web
- Buat folder baru di
Documents
misal folderwebku
. - Buka folder
webku
tersebut dengan teks editor kesayangan (misal vscode, notepad, dsb). - Buat file html sederhana yang intinya menampilkan tulisan sapaan selamat datang, contoh “Selamat Datang di Armageddon.com”.
- Simpan file tersebut dengan ekstensi
.html
Login ke akun hosting
- Silahkan buka browser kesayangan dan buka control panel hosting masing-masing sebagaimana akun yang sudah dibagikan sebelumnya. Contoh link http://eloknur.my.id:2222.
- Masukkan username dan password pada form yang tampil. Pastikan penulisan username dan password benar - termasuk besar kecilnya huruf - lalu klik sign-in.
- Jika berhasil anda akan masuk ke halaman control panel
Directadmin
. - Cari dan klik menu
File Manager
. - Di sebelah kiri ada Folder Navigation, klik pada
public_html
. - Jika sekarang anda mengakses web anda, misal https://eloknur.my.id, sebenarnya yang tampil adalah hasil dari file
index.html
pada folderpublic_html
, hal ini terjadi karena secara bawaan, server hosting akan mencari file index, entah ituindex.html
,index.php
, ataupunindex.htm
. - Sekarang kita amankan dulu file
index.html
dengan me-rename nya menjadiindex-asli.html
misalnya. Klik kanan pada fileindex.html
lalu pilihrename
. Ubah menjadiindex-asli.html
lalu klikrename
. - Jika sekarang anda refresh halaman web anda tadi (contoh : https://eloknur.my.id), tentu akan muncul pesan Error, karena server tidak berhasil menemukan file index.
- Selanjutnya, masih di folder
public_html
silahkan upload file index.html yang sebelumnya sudah dibuat menggunakan teks editor. - Klik icon + (icon upload file) pada sebelah kiri area
file manager
, lalu klikDrop File Here .....
dan cari fileindex.html
yang berada di folderDocuments/webku
, lalu klik open dan upload. - Sekarang berati anda sudah memiliki 2 file index di folder
public_html
, yaituindex.html
danindex-asli.html
, namun tentu yang akan dijalankan di web browser adalah fileindex.html
- Untuk mengetest perubahan, silahkan refresh lagi halaman web anda tadi (contoh : https://eloknur.my.id)
- Harusnya sudah berubah.
Membuat subdomain cara-1
- Pada
file manager
, di dalam folderpublic_html
buat folder baru bernamaapp
dengan klik icon Folder pada sebelah kiri. - Masuk ke dalam folder
app
, lalu buat file baru dengan klik kanan pada area kosong dan pilihcreate file
, masukkan nama file nyaindex.html
. - Double klik pada file
index.html
untuk mengedit secara langsung dan ketikkan<h1>Selamat datang di App</h1>
- Lalu klik tombol Save file di sebelah kanan atas untuk menyimpan file, dan klik tombol X untuk menutup editornya.
- Selanjutnya, pada tampilan control panel directadmin, klik menu Subdomain management
- Klik tombol Add Subdomain pada pojok kanan atas.
- Ketikkan nama subdomain, misal
app
, maka di bagian bawah akan mucul opsi pengaturan direktori subdomainnya. - Seperti yang kita ingat, folder yagn kita buat tadi adalah di
public_html
/app
, maka sebaiknya pilih opsi ke 2, yaitu Legacy, agar langsung mengarah ke folder yang sudah kita buat sebelumnya. - lalu klik Add Subdomain
- Sekarang folder
app
tadi sudah bisa diakses lewat browser engan alamat, misal : http://app.eloknur.my.id, namun jika anda akses sekarang sepertinya akan error, maka langkah selanjutnya adalah, kita perlu melakukan konfigurasi sertifikat SSL.
Konfigurasi Sertifikat SSL
- Silahkan kembali ke control panel directadmin
- Pilih menu SSL Certificates di bagian atas.
- Klik tab Get automatic certificate from ACME Provider di bagian atas.
- Pada bagian Certificate Entries , agar lebih mudah centang saja semuanya, lalu klik Save.
- Maka server akan memproses permintaaan sertifikat SSL dengan adanya loading bar di atas berwarna biru, tunggu saja sampai selesai dan jangan ditutup ataupun direfresh.
- Jika berhasil, maka akan ada pop-up notifikasi berwarna hijau dengan judul Certificate and Key Saved.
- Itu tandanya anda telah mendapatkan sertifikat SSL untuk website anda dan harusnya jika anda buka lagu subdomain tadi sudah bisa.
- Sekarang coba anda buka subdomain tadi misal : https://app.eloknur.my.id
- Jika belum bisa, anda perlu menghapus history dan cache di web browser anda, dan buka lagi.
- Jika pada proses permintaan Sertifikat SSL gagal, anda bisa mengulangi langkahnya beberapa saat kemudian.
- Terimakasih
Laporan
Sebagai bentuk laporan, silahkan screenshoot:
- Tampilan web utama
- Tampilan subdomain
Kirim file tersebut ke email : ipnu.masyaid20@guru.smk.belajar.id disertai dengan keterangan nama, kelas, dan link domain web dan subdomain yang barusan dibuat.
Posting Komentar untuk "Hosting Management #1 - Hosting Control Panel, Subdomain, SSL"